Overview: Our team is responsible for the internship program at Bombardier and relations with academic institutions. The position is to support the Internship Experience HR team with respect to the tax credit and subsidies programs. During your internship, you will contribute to: Lead the Quebec and Ontario internship taxation process; Lead the internship subsidies process cycle; Manage the budget tracking excel for the Internship team; Manage and process data on interns eligible for the different subsidy programs; Communicate with schools and organizations for the different subsidy programs; Process invoices and track team’s spending for Internship events; Manipulate excel master files for subsidies and taxation; Improve and revise Quebec and Ontario internship taxation process; Collaborate with multiple internal and external stakeholders; Participate in organizing academic events for the Bombardier interns (ie. Case competition); Lead the extension and continuation process for interns in Canada; Learn to use SuccessFactors and PowerBI. During your internship, you will learn: Learn how to use SuccessFactors, PowerApp and PowerBI; Further develop your MS excel skills; Manage large communications intended for 100s of recipients; Participate in the organization of academic events for interns (e.g. case competitions). What we are looking for: You are enrolled in a bachelor’s in business administration or related fields (finance, accounting, human ressources etc.); You are familiar with Office 365 suite particularly with Excel; You have experience and/or interest in Power BI, Power Query and Power App; You have knowledge and/or interest in business process mapping, process optimization and taxation; You have knowledge and/or an interest for academic competitions; You can work autonomously, you are analytical, detail oriented and have good problem-solving skills; You can maintain strict confidentiality when required; You have good communication skills (written and verbal) in both official languages (English and French). Boarding Information: Location: Administrative Centre (CA); Duration: 8 months; Flexible workplace-Hybrid. It is important to note that our internship opportunities are open to students only, not new graduates. All our interns may be required to occasionally travel outside of Canada for training/work purpose.
